Definitions:

Selective Exposure

The tendency of individuals to prefer information or media experiences that align with their existing beliefs or attitudes, while avoiding contradictory information.

Selective Retention

The psychological process by which individuals remember information that is consistent with their beliefs and attitudes while forgetting information that contradicts them.

Selective Comprehension

The process by which individuals interpret information in a way that aligns with their existing beliefs or attitudes, often ignoring conflicting information.

Stimulus Discrimination

The process by which individuals learn to differentiate among similar stimuli and respond appropriately to each one.
